Enholmes Lane is in Patrington, Hull and in East Riding Of Yorkshire district. HU12 0PR is located in the South East Holderness elect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Beverley and Holderness.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Safety

Is Enholmes Lane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Enholmes Lane was 47.4 per 1,000 residents, which is 31.0% lower than the South East Holderness average. The most reported crime type was Public order.

Enholmes Lane has the 15th lowest crime rate of 30 local areas in South East Holderness and the 459th highest crime rate of 1,117 local areas in East Riding of Yorkshire .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 43.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 47.6%.

Employment

HU12 0PR area has a high level of entrepreneurship. Only 17%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 13%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.

HU12 0PR area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 0%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
